2015-04-14 Thread Sheets, H David
Hello Patrick- TMorphGen8 always includes the centroid size as the last column in the output file, as a default. This allows for a check on the ordering of the data relative to the input data file. The original program is old enough that it doesn't handle specimen IDs well, hence the inclu
